Abstract
Poly(styrene-co-butyl acrylate) latexes were successfully synthesized via Pickering miniemulsion polymerization, using modified Montmorillonite clay as the exclusive stabilizer. The latexes were stable to relatively high concentration of electrolyte due to the presence of the clay at the interface, providing both a physical barrier and electrostatic stabilization. Film formation could be done at room temperature, but the barrier properties to water and oil were poor.
